You’re showing up, but barely.

You wake up already tired, spend your day trying to keep up, and go to bed with a to-do list longer than when you started.
You’ve convinced yourself, “Once I get through this week…” but the truth is, you said that last week too. And the week before that.

Let’s be real: you’re not failing.
You’re just doing too much by yourself.
And it’s catching up to you.

Let’s talk about why you’re so tired.

Here are 3 signs you’re carrying more than you were meant to:

  1. You’re managing a full-time calling and a full-time admin role.
    Emails, calendars, systems, planning, follow-ups, last-minute requests, it's all on you.

  2. You can’t focus on the big vision because you’re stuck in task mode.
    You were made for leading, not for constantly reacting to the next ping.

  3. You feel guilty asking for help.
    Especially in ministry or leadership. You think, “I should be able to handle this.” But who told you that?

So what now? Start by releasing control, just a little.

Here are 3 things you can do this week:

  • Audit your admin tasks. What’s draining you the most?

  • Ask: “Do I really need to be doing this, or could someone else help me with it?”

  • Choose ONE thing to delegate this week. Just one. Try it. See how it feels to breathe again.

You’re not lazy. You’re overloaded.

You don’t need to push harder. You need support, and that’s not a weakness, it’s wisdom.
Asking for help doesn’t mean you’re failing. It means you’re finally ready to steward your time, energy, and calling better.
